## Building Access — Spares Room (Hullbrook Annex)

Contractors: the spare hardware room is down the east corridor on the ground floor, third door on the left. Sign in at the front desk first and grab a visitor lanyard. Anything you take out, jot it in the blue logbook — yes, even the little stuff. The door self-locks, so don't wedge it. To get in, punch in the code below.

staff pass of hagug-taguf = bdg-HJ-9

## Deployment: Cron Migration to Tidefall

We are retiring the legacy crontab on the batch host and moving every scheduled job into the Tidefall workflow engine. As a contractor, please do not add new crontab entries; define a workflow spec instead and submit it for review. Each migrated job gets a retry policy, an owner tag, and an explicit timezone — the old cron entries assumed server-local time, which caused the Harwick incident. The engine reads the following deployment settings.

service settings:
ralael:
  pin: 7453
  tenant: zorath
  seal: seal_087806e4
  metrics_host: metrics.ralael.paliqworks.example
  standby_team: fraath
  escalation: praok-istiel
  nonce: 10e083

## Rotating Secrets with Spindle

Welcome aboard! Spindle is our in-house rotation tool — it swaps service credentials on a weekly schedule and logs each rotation event. If a rotation fails, don't retry blindly; check the event log first, since half-completed rotations leave services on the old credential. Run `spindle status` to see pending rotations. Spindle tracks rotation state in its own database, so configure it with the connection string below.

database URL for bahop-yagep: mssql://sildor_svc:35ha7jz@db-fb6d.nelvrodyn.example:5432/casath